Puppy Love
It had always been apparent that my aunt harboured disdain for being perceived as a commoner.
Despite William Whyte's wealth as a merchant, his lack of pedigree seemed to bother her. She had married him based on destiny. They were fated and meant to be. She appeared happy and content at the time. However, something must have transpired along the way.
I recollect my father taking her and Jacob in after William’s death, a move that puzzled me, given their supposed affluence.
My father never discussed it openly, but I eventually discovered that William had suffered a financial downfall before his demise, and they found themselves in a struggle.
